Abstract

Community-based approaches to peacebuilding and an emphasis on including women’s voices in the process have given rise to models that devolve the responsibility of building peace to local women’s organisations in post-conflict situations. Drawing on her research into an initiative in Nepal, Smita Ramnarain raises questions around the model peacebuilding centred on voluntary, community-oriented work led by women and suggests how efforts can be made more sustainable.
